^The problem with your line of thought here is that you are under the assumption that the only people who work in Shaft shows would exclusively be in-house staff, and thus Shaft wouldn't be able to work on Fire Force or any other productions due to Monogatari being made. For better or for worse, the anime industry relies heavily on outsourced work and freelancers. Most anime studios take several projects at once, far more than they can actually handle, and still find ways to overcome that workload.

All in all, I don't really trust the "season 3 will be produced by Shaft" thing yet, but at the same time it is something I could probably see happening.
